Subject: [PATCH 5/5] fsck.f2fs: add hash conversion for encrypted dentries
Date: Fri,  8 May 2015 21:24:41 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1431145481-2184-5-git-send-email-jaegeuk@kernel.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1431145481-2184-1-git-send-email-jaegeuk@kernel.org>

If dentry is encrypted, we should convert its hash value.

+static void convert_encrypted_name(unsigned char *name, int len,
+				unsigned char *new, int encrypted)
+{
+	if (!encrypted) {
+		memcpy(new, name, len);
+		new[len] = 0;
+		return;
+	}
+
+	while (len--) {
+		*new = *name++;
+		if (*new > 128)
+			*new -= 128;
+		if (*new < 32 || *new == 0x7f)
+			*new ^= 0x40;	/* ^@, ^A, ^B; ^? for DEL */
+		new++;
+	}
+	*new = 0;
+}
+

@@ -453,6 +453,15 @@ struct f2fs_extent {
 
 #define DEF_DIR_LEVEL		0
 
+/*
+ * i_advise uses FADVISE_XXX_BIT. We can add additional hints later.
+ */
+#define FADVISE_COLD_BIT       0x01
+#define FADVISE_LOST_PINO_BIT  0x02
+#define FADVISE_ENCRYPT_BIT    0x04
+
+#define file_is_encrypt(i_advise)      ((i_advise) & FADVISE_ENCRYPT_BIT)
+
 struct f2fs_inode {
 	__le16 i_mode;			/* file mode */
 	__u8 i_advise;			/* file hints */
